Save the Date: Newport Symposium

This November, the Newport Symposium explores the theme “What Makes It American” with a series of lectures, workshops and tours examining the origins and legacy of art, architecture and design in the United States. As we celebrate America's 250th anniversary, presenters will address how national identity has evolved through visual culture.

Founded in 1993, the Newport Symposium has been an annual convening of fine and decorative arts experts and enthusiasts from across the country and the world. Attendees listen to stimulating lectures, experience behind-the-scenes study opportunities and gather together to network and discuss the future of our history.
